Abstract

Contact state between work roll and backup roll has significant influnce on surface fatigue and strip steel shape. In this work, the contact behaviours between work roll and backup roll of a hot strip mill were investigated. The contact stress distributions along the axial and radial direction were calculated. The effect of uneven contact stress distribution on strip steel profile was analysed. The risk of roll fatigue caused by contact stress concentration was pointed out. In order to improve the contact stress distribution, a design method of the backup roll profile was proposed. Both finite element calculation and industrial test have been carried out and showed that the new profile was excellent in reducing the peaks of the contact stress, homogenizing backup roll wear and improving strip profile.
